Kenmore DU4080 Featherlite Lift-Up vs. Shark NV360 Navigator Lift-Away Deluxe: A Detailed Comparison

Choosing the right vacuum cleaner can feel like navigating a minefield of features, specifications, and marketing jargon. Two models frequently considered are the Kenmore DU4080 Featherlite Lift-Up and the Shark NV360 Navigator Lift-Away Deluxe. Both promise powerful cleaning and versatility, but they cater to slightly different needs and preferences. This article delves into a detailed comparison of these two contenders, helping you decide which one is the better fit for your home and cleaning style.

Decoding the Design and Ergonomics

The Kenmore DU4080 Featherlite Lift-Up and the Shark NV360 Navigator Lift-Away Deluxe both employ a lift-away design, a popular feature that allows you to detach the canister from the main body, transforming the upright vacuum into a portable cleaning tool. This is particularly useful for cleaning stairs, upholstery, and hard-to-reach areas. However, the execution of this design differs, impacting ergonomics and usability.

The Kenmore DU4080 leans heavily into its “Featherlite” moniker. It’s noticeably lighter than the Shark NV360, making it easier to maneuver around furniture and carry up and down stairs, especially in its upright configuration. This is a significant advantage for users with mobility issues or those who live in multi-story homes. The lightweight design doesn’t compromise on reach; the vacuum features a decent extension wand and hose, allowing you to clean high ceilings and under furniture without straining. The dust cup, while adequately sized, might require more frequent emptying compared to some larger capacity models, a minor trade-off for the reduced weight. The handle design is straightforward and comfortable for most users, offering a good grip for prolonged cleaning sessions.

On the other hand, the Shark NV360 Navigator Lift-Away Deluxe offers a more robust and feature-rich design. While slightly heavier than the Kenmore, it still maintains good maneuverability thanks to its swivel steering. The lift-away function is easily activated, and the canister feels securely attached when in upright mode. The larger dust cup capacity is a definite plus, reducing the frequency of emptying, especially in larger homes or those with pets. The Shark’s design incorporates a more prominent brush roll shut-off feature, allowing for seamless transition between hard floors and carpets, preventing scattering and maintaining optimal suction. The inclusion of various attachments, such as a dusting brush and crevice tool, further enhances its versatility. The handle design is ergonomic, providing a comfortable grip and easy access to controls.

Ultimately, the better design depends on your priorities. If weight is a primary concern, the Kenmore DU4080 Featherlite Lift-Up is the clear winner. However, if you prioritize dust cup capacity, robust construction, and a wider range of features, the Shark Navigator Lift Away Deluxe NV360 is a strong contender.

Suction Power and Cleaning Performance

The heart of any vacuum cleaner lies in its suction power and cleaning performance. Both the Kenmore DU4080 and the Shark NV360 are designed to tackle a variety of surfaces, from carpets and rugs to hardwood floors and tile. However, their performance characteristics differ based on their motor power, brush roll design, and filtration systems.

The Kenmore DU4080 boasts powerful suction for its lightweight frame. It effectively removes dirt, dust, and debris from carpets and rugs, thanks to its motorized brush roll. The brush roll is designed to agitate carpet fibers, loosening embedded dirt for more thorough cleaning. However, some users have noted that the brush roll might not be as effective on thicker, high-pile carpets compared to more powerful models. On hard floors, the Kenmore DU4080 performs adequately, though it lacks a dedicated hard floor mode. The suction can sometimes be too strong, causing the vacuum to stick to the floor. The filtration system effectively captures dust and allergens, though it might not be as advanced as some HEPA-certified models. In general, the Kenmore DU4080 provides a solid cleaning performance for everyday use, particularly in smaller homes or apartments with a mix of carpet and hard floors. The lightweight design also translates to easier cleaning of stairs and upholstery.

The Shark NV360 Navigator Lift-Away Deluxe excels in its cleaning performance across various surfaces. Its powerful suction, combined with the swivel steering, allows for efficient cleaning around furniture and in tight spaces. The brush roll shut-off feature is a significant advantage on hard floors, preventing scattering of debris and ensuring gentle cleaning. The Shark’s superior performance cleaning hardwood floors is definitely worth considering for homes with expansive hard floor areas. The lift-away function transforms the vacuum into a portable cleaner, ideal for stairs, upholstery, and even car interiors. The included attachments, such as the dusting brush and crevice tool, further enhance its versatility, allowing you to tackle a wider range of cleaning tasks. The HEPA filter captures 99.9% of dust and allergens, making it an excellent choice for allergy sufferers. The Shark Navigator NV360 is a capable cleaning machine. Overall, the Shark NV360 offers superior cleaning performance and versatility compared to the Kenmore DU4080, making it a better choice for larger homes, pet owners, and those with diverse cleaning needs.

Features and Attachments: Expanding Cleaning Capabilities

A vacuum cleaner’s features and included attachments significantly impact its versatility and overall value. Both the Kenmore DU4080 and the Shark NV360 offer a range of features designed to enhance cleaning convenience and effectiveness. However, the specific features and attachments vary, catering to different cleaning needs and preferences.

The Kenmore DU4080 Featherlite Lift-Up focuses on simplicity and ease of use. Its primary feature is the lift-away function, allowing you to detach the canister for portable cleaning. The vacuum also includes a few basic attachments, such as a crevice tool and a dusting brush, for cleaning tight spaces and delicate surfaces. The telescoping wand extends the reach, allowing you to clean high ceilings and under furniture. However, the Kenmore DU4080 lacks some of the more advanced features found in other models, such as automatic height adjustment or a dedicated hard floor mode. The dust cup is easy to empty, and the filters are washable, reducing maintenance costs. The overall design emphasizes lightweight maneuverability and straightforward operation.

The Shark NV360 Navigator Lift-Away Deluxe stands out with its array of features and attachments. The lift-away function is a central design element, providing the same portable cleaning benefits as the Kenmore. However, the Shark also includes several additional features, such as swivel steering for enhanced maneuverability, a brush roll shut-off for hard floor cleaning, and a HEPA filter for superior allergen capture. The included attachments are more comprehensive, including a dusting brush, a crevice tool, and an upholstery tool. These attachments allow you to tackle a wider range of cleaning tasks, from delicate surfaces to pet hair removal. The large dust cup capacity reduces the frequency of emptying, and the washable filters simplify maintenance. The Shark NV360 is also equipped with a long power cord, providing ample reach for cleaning large rooms without needing to switch outlets.

Real-World Scenarios and User Reviews

Beyond the technical specifications and features, understanding how these vacuum cleaners perform in real-world scenarios and what users are saying can provide valuable insights. Let’s consider a few typical cleaning situations and examine user feedback on both models.

Scenario 1: Cleaning a small apartment with hardwood floors and area rugs.

In this scenario, the Kenmore DU4080 would perform adequately. Its lightweight design makes it easy to maneuver around furniture, and its suction power is sufficient for cleaning hard floors and area rugs. However, the lack of a brush roll shut-off might cause some scattering of debris on hard floors. The Shark NV360 would excel in this scenario, thanks to its brush roll shut-off and swivel steering. It would effortlessly transition between hard floors and area rugs, providing thorough cleaning without scattering debris. User reviews often praise the Shark NV360’s performance on hard floors, noting its ability to pick up even fine dust and particles.

Scenario 2: Cleaning a multi-story home with carpets and pets.

In this scenario, the Shark Navigator Lift-Away Deluxe NV360 would be the preferred choice. Its powerful suction and HEPA filter would effectively remove pet hair and allergens from carpets and upholstery. The lift-away function would be invaluable for cleaning stairs. While the Kenmore DU4080 could handle this task, its smaller dust cup and lack of a HEPA filter might require more frequent emptying and could be less effective at capturing allergens. User reviews consistently highlight the Shark NV360’s effectiveness in removing pet hair and its ability to maintain suction even when the dust cup is partially full.

Scenario 3: Cleaning upholstery and car interiors.

Both the Kenmore DU4080 and the Shark NV360 can be used for cleaning upholstery and car interiors, thanks to their lift-away function and included attachments. However, the Shark NV360’s more comprehensive set of attachments, including the upholstery tool, would provide a more thorough and efficient cleaning experience. The Shark’s strong suction makes quick work of embedded dirt. Users often appreciate the Shark NV360’s versatility for cleaning car interiors, noting its ability to reach tight spaces and remove dirt from seats and carpets. The Kenmore DU4080, while capable, might require more effort and time due to its limited attachments.

Ultimately, user reviews and real-world scenarios confirm that the Shark NV360 generally outperforms the Kenmore DU4080 in terms of cleaning performance and versatility, particularly in homes with carpets, pets, or allergy sufferers. However, the Kenmore DU4080 remains a viable option for those who prioritize lightweight maneuverability and affordability in smaller homes.

FAQ

What are the key differences between the Kenmore DU4080 and the Shark NV360?

The primary differences lie in weight, suction power, features, and attachments. The Kenmore DU4080 is significantly lighter, making it easier to maneuver, but it lacks some of the advanced features found in the Shark NV360. The Shark NV360 offers more powerful suction, a brush roll shut-off for hard floors, a HEPA filter for allergen capture, and a more comprehensive set of attachments. The dust cup capacity is also larger on the Shark NV360. Price also plays a factor; the Kenmore typically comes in at a lower price point than its Shark counterpart. If you have predominantly hard floors and struggle with allergies, the Shark is the clear winner. If you need something cheap and light, the Kenmore is a decent choice.

Is the Shark NV360 suitable for pet owners?

Yes, the Shark NV360 is an excellent choice for pet owners. Its powerful suction, combined with the HEPA filter, effectively removes pet hair and allergens from carpets, upholstery, and hard floors. The included attachments, such as the upholstery tool, further enhance its ability to tackle pet hair in hard-to-reach areas. Many users report that the Shark NV360 is significantly better than previous vacuums at removing pet hair embedded in carpets and rugs. The large dust cup capacity also helps reduce the frequency of emptying when dealing with large amounts of pet hair. However, it is worth noting that no vacuum is perfect, and some pet hair may still require manual removal or specialized pet hair tools.

Is the Kenmore DU4080 good for hard floors?

The Kenmore DU4080 can be used on hard floors, but it lacks a dedicated hard floor mode or brush roll shut-off. This means that the brush roll may continue to spin while cleaning hard floors, which can sometimes cause scattering of debris. To minimize scattering, it’s recommended to use a lower suction setting or a hard floor attachment if available. However, the Shark NV360, with its brush roll shut-off feature, is generally a better choice for homes with predominantly hard floors. The swivel steering also enhances maneuverability around furniture and obstacles.

How easy are these vacuums to maintain?

Both vacuums are relatively easy to maintain. The dust cups are simple to empty, and the filters are washable. Regularly cleaning the filters is crucial for maintaining suction power and preventing clogs. It’s also recommended to periodically check and remove any hair or debris that may be tangled in the brush roll. The Shark NV360 may require slightly more maintenance due to its more complex design and additional attachments, but the overall process is straightforward. Replacement parts are readily available for both models, making it easy to repair any issues that may arise.

Which vacuum is better for allergy sufferers?

The Shark NV360 is the better choice for allergy sufferers due to its HEPA filter. A HEPA filter captures 99.9% of dust and allergens, providing superior air filtration compared to standard filters. This can significantly reduce allergens in the air, improving air quality for those with allergies or asthma. While the Kenmore DU4080 has a filter, it is not a HEPA filter and may not be as effective at capturing fine particles. If you have severe allergies, the HEPA filter in the Shark NV360 is a significant advantage.
